Welcome 微信登录

首页 / 脚本样式 / JavaScript

Javascript中的arguments对象

Javascript中的arguments对象

在js中一切都是对象,连函数也是对象,函数名其实是引用函数定义对象的变量。1、什么是arguments?这个函数体内的arguments非常特殊,实际上是所在函数的一个内置类数组对象,可以用数组的[i]和.length。2、有什么作用?js语法不支持重载!但可用arguments对象模拟重载效果。arguments对象:函数对象内,自动创建的专门接收所有参数值得类数组对象。arguments[i]: 获得传入的下标为i的参数值arguments.lengt...
需灵活掌握的Bootstrap预定义排版类 你精通吗?

需灵活掌握的Bootstrap预定义排版类 你精通吗?

有了Bootstrap前端框架预处理好的排版类,我们从此不必再为每个排版的标签元素写大量的CSS代码了,可以使用 Bootstrap 的排版特性,您可以创建标题、段落、列表及其他内联元素预定义好的样式,排版出很规范的网页。那我们接下来一起学习下,bootstrap前端框架到底为我们预定义了那些排版的类呢?第一:Bootstrap 使用 Helvetica Neue、 Helvetica、 Arial 和 sans-serif 作为其默认的字体栈,这些字体都...
Js 获取当前函数参数对象的实现代码

Js 获取当前函数参数对象的实现代码

有时候在封装控件的时候在很多 Js 函数中需要获取传入的直接参数或者对象参数,那么我们就需要每次都去判断第一个对象,所以为了方便在此封装一个函数,来获取当前函数中的参数值:/*------------------------------------------ * 清除字符串两端空格,包含换行符、制表符 *------------------------------------------*/String.prototype.Trim = function...
jQuery AJAX timeout 超时问题详解

jQuery AJAX timeout 超时问题详解

先给大家分析下超时原因:1.网络不通畅。2.后台运行比较慢(服务器第一次运行时,容易出现)超时结果:JQ中 timeout设置请求超时时间。如果服务器响应时间超过了 设置的时间,则进入 ERROR (错误处理)超时解决方案:1.默认的timeout为0,代表永不超时2.尽量把timeout设置的大一点。坏处:使数据的加载变慢(貌似。呵呵)。3.在ERROR回调函数中写 有关于 超时 处理 的函数:例如,可以在超时的情况下再次调用取数据函数。--------...
纯JS前端实现分页代码

纯JS前端实现分页代码

先给大家展示下效果图,如果大家感觉效果不错,请参考实现代码:因为这是我自己第一次动手用js写分页,写的应该也不是很完美,有些公共的没有抽取出来,但是用起来还是可以的,这块代码是可以把它当做公共的分页去处理的,我就是用这块代码写了两个稍微不同一些的分页!公共的代码抽取的也差不多,主要就是ajax后台以及返回的值不同而已,只要把总页码的值获取到,点击首页/下一页等传值正确的话,基本上分页是不会出什么问题的网上确实有很多分页的插件以及开源代码,单本是一个后台开发...
jQuery中的ready函数与window.onload谁先执行

jQuery中的ready函数与window.onload谁先执行

A.关于$(document).ready():jquery中的$(document).ready(),那$(document).ready()到底是什么作用呢?是不是可以用window.onload = function(){ ... }来实现呢?这里,我们要明确二者之间的区别。 我们使用window.onload = function(){ ... },是希望在页面被载入时执行function中的处理,但是这些JS代码只有在页面上的全部内容加载完成(...
<< 1411 1412 1413 1414 1415 1416 1417 1418 1419 1420 >>